Unlock the power of Human Growth Hormone (HGH), also known as somatotropin or somatropin?a revolutionary peptide hormone that fuels growth, cell reproduction, and regeneration in humans and other animals. Comprising a single-chain polypeptide with 191 amino acids, HGH is produced and released by somatotropic cells in the anterior pituitary gland. Its secretion is influenced by various factors, including diet and physical activity.
HGH encourages your body cells to grow and divide at an accelerated pace, facilitating the transport of amino acids across cell membranes and enhancing protein synthesis. This anabolic effect not only promotes muscle growth but also optimizes the body?s ability to utilize fats while reducing carbohydrate consumption. Remarkably, even low doses of HGH (0.028 IU/kg/day) can yield fat loss and muscle gains over 24 weeks, significantly boosting IGF-1 production.
